探索 PHP 程序运行的奥秘

频道:手游攻略 日期: 浏览:2

PHP 是一种广泛应用于 Web 开发的服务器端脚本语言,它强大而灵活,能够为网站和应用程序提供丰富的功能和动态交互性,PHP 程序究竟是怎么运行的呢?

要理解 PHP 程序的运行,我们得先从服务器环境说起,我们需要在服务器上安装 PHP 解释器,比如常见的 Apache 或 Nginx 服务器,当用户通过浏览器请求一个 PHP 页面时,服务器会接收到这个请求,并识别出这是一个 PHP 文件。

探索 PHP 程序运行的奥秘

服务器会将 PHP 代码传递给 PHP 解释器,解释器会逐行读取和处理代码,执行其中的各种命令和操作,进行数据的计算、与数据库的交互、生成动态的 HTML 内容等等。

在 PHP 程序中,我们可以使用各种函数和语法来实现我们想要的功能,通过条件判断语句来根据不同的情况执行不同的操作,使用循环语句来重复执行一段代码,或者调用内置的函数来完成特定的任务,像字符串处理、数组操作等。

探索 PHP 程序运行的奥秘

PHP 还支持面向对象编程的特性,这使得我们能够以更结构化和模块化的方式来组织代码,提高代码的可维护性和可扩展性。

PHP 与数据库的结合也是其重要的应用之一,通过连接数据库,如 MySQL、Oracle 等,我们可以从数据库中读取数据、插入新数据、更新和删除数据,从而实现动态的数据展示和管理。

当 PHP 解释器处理完代码后,会将生成的最终结果,通常是 HTML 代码,返回给服务器,服务器再将这个结果发送回用户的浏览器,浏览器接收到后进行渲染和展示,用户就看到了最终的页面效果。

PHP 程序的运行是一个复杂但有序的过程,涉及到服务器、解释器、代码执行和结果返回等多个环节的协同工作,通过深入了解和掌握 PHP 程序的运行机制,我们能够更好地开发出高效、稳定和功能强大的 Web 应用。